> IMHO this isnt something that should be included with mergemaster due
> to the following things. 1). It should upgrade a file if the files cvs
> id doesnt match and provide you with a merge option, which it allready
> does both of those as it is now. 2). Only upgrading files that havent
> been changed is going to result in a positive false situation where
> the user actually thinks that his/her system has been fully upgraded
> and when in fact it hasnt, leaving added lines to files out where they
> should have been merged in. Preferably also IMHO this patch to
> mergemaster should be or would be better off renamed to another
> project and/or an option for people to compile into the system if they
> wish to have that kind of functionality. E.g: System/Addon for world
> through the use of a set variable in /etc/make.conf.local or something
> similiar.
> 
> But with all due respect, This just seems like another case of a
> "Bike Shed" incident.

not at all.
I've wanted this for a long time..
files that I have not touched are at default state and I wnat them to move to 
teh new default state. Files I have touched, I want to look at by hand.
